The Connection Between Sleep and Headaches
Research indicates a significant connection between sleep disorders and various headache types, including chronic migraines and cluster headaches. Poor sleep quality can exacerbate headache causes, leading to more pronounced symptoms. Furthermore, understanding migraine triggers, such as hormonal changes or lifestyle factors, is crucial for effective prevention and management.

Mechanism of Action
TAGMED’s neurovertebral decompression applies a controlled, progressive traction force to the spine. This gentle method significantly increases the space between vertebrae, which reduces pressure on intervertebral discs and nerve roots while promoting better fluid circulation in the targeted area. As a result, this process effectively lowers inflammation and provides relief from chronic pain, offering a reliable, non-invasive solution for individuals dealing with persistent back issues.

Frequently Asked Questions
Headache and Migraine
- Should I avoid physical exertion during a migraine?Intense activity may worsen the attack; rest in a quiet, dark room is often recommended.
- Do screens worsen headaches?Yes, prolonged screen time can cause eye strain, tension, and trigger headaches.
- Do strong smells trigger migraines?Yes, certain strong odors (perfume, solvents) can provoke or worsen attacks.
- Are migraines more common in women?Yes, hormonal fluctuations make women more prone to migraines than men.
- Does posture influence headaches?Poor posture can cause cervical tension, contributing to headaches.
- Do hormones influence migraines?Yes, hormonal fluctuations, especially in women, can trigger migraines (menstrual migraines).
- Does caffeine relieve or worsen migraines?Caffeine can relieve a migraine briefly, but excessive or irregular intake may worsen them.
- Are preventive medications available?Yes, beta-blockers, antidepressants, anti-epileptics, or monoclonal antibodies can prevent or reduce migraine frequency.
- What about ocular migraines?Migraines with aura can cause visual disturbances (flashing lights) before pain onset.
- Should migraine sufferers avoid alcohol?Alcohol, especially red wine, can trigger migraines in some. Identify and avoid personal triggers.
